English: Fort Pickett, VA (Apr. 23, 2002) -- Operations Specialist 2nd Class Lyn Dunn coaches members of his SWAT team over the "stairs" obstacle during the confidence course phase of Basic SWAT team training. The team, from Naval Weapons Station Yorktown, VA, joined other local law enforcement agencies in a week-long training effort to practice basic SWAT team procedures.
